Title: Stelvio Frame Color - Black or Silver?
Post by: Numbercruncher on February 16, 2018, 11:32:35 PM
The MG USA website shows both the green and red STelvio bikes as coming with black frames but it looks like the red ones I have seen posted here have the black frame while the green ones have silver frames.  Did this change from year to year?

Post by: Bonaventure on February 17, 2018, 05:38:37 AM
They're (Stelvio's) all black frame for a few years now, I think since the 8 valve was intro'd in 2012.  The red has a lot of orange hue to it, so keep that in mind depending on how you feel about orangish-red.  Appearance varies by light source. 
Title: Re: Stelvio Frame Color - Black or Silver?
Post by: Zoom Zoom on February 17, 2018, 07:03:31 AM
Just to clarify, ALL Stelvio's are 8 valves. My '09 is a silver frame. (The old stickers said 4V on the body work. That was 4v per side. You had to add the two sides together.) :wink:
